THE ENGLISH AND FOREIGN LANGUAGES UNIVERSITY, HYDERABAD

A HISTORICAL OVERVIEW OF TEACHING MATERAILS

Task Based Language Teaching Approach

(TBLT) refer to an approach based on the use of tasks as a core unit of instruction in LT.Activities that involve real communication are essential for language learning.

-Activities in which language is used for carrying out meaningful task promote learning.-Language that is meaningful to the learner and supports the learning process (1980).

Subject Area:Title:

ELE. Task Based Language Teaching Approach

Strict Parents

Grade level: 10

General description:

Students will communicate with each other in a group of six about the given pictures by the teacher. They use information based on their knowledge.

Materials needed:

Teacher generated handouts, picture. White paper and markers writing paper and pencil

Time required: Two class period

Special Characteristics:

This is a collaborative exercise involving the use picture and memory of students and sharing in the group.

Preparation:

LESSON STAGES:IntroductionClass discussion led by the teacher.

Student questionnaire Group discussion.The teacher may need to adjust the difficulty of the task to the level of his students.DiscussionGroup discussion.

Post-discussionTeacher led feedback.Teacher summary.

Language Focus Learners highlight expressions of compulsion and permission.Gap-filling exercise.Recall exercises.Controlled practiceLearners produce sentences based on target patterns.Patterns are repeated to facilitate retention and automatisation.

TEACHING PRINCIPLES: IntroductionThe teacher will communicate with learners about the topic and will give them the pictures related to their lives then to show them the task. He will organize the class.Student questionnaireTeacher will give a handout – organizing group work.Monitoring and supporting group work.Assessing teaching materials and making them appropriate to the learners.DiscussionClass management skills – organizing group work.Monitoring and supporting group work.Post-discussionClass supervision. Orchestrating discussion.Motivational skills – providing positive feedback.Teacher will give an example of Summarizing skills. He will give some words and phrases to learner needs.He will explain the usage of past tense in his exampleLanguage FocusTeacher explains, use of vocabulary, and demonstrate semantic features.Students fill the gaps through relevant features of language structure.Teacher control level of difficulty. He stimulates and encourages learners to attempt a difficult task.Controlled practiceTeacher will explain and demonstrate semantic features of learners’ work.Mistakes will be highlighted and teacher will demonstrate relevant features of language structure.Students will share their feelings about The task.Teacher will control level of difficulty.

Procedures: 1. Teacher looks at and discusses characteristics of types of writing, pictures, and layouts.

2. He distributes the general guidelines and instructions for the task. 3. He ask students to write a short article about themselves describing their

childhood, family- father, mother, friends, school, garden, etc. 4. Students communicate and gather information to add to that which was

already covered in class. They will be encouraged to use resources available in the classroom.

5. Teacher instructs class on use of stimulation which they may use to organize their ideas.

6. Group members organize specific pieces, using phrases and vocabulary in their writing text. They will use the past tense of the verb.

7. Teacher initiates class on the use of word in his summary, including use of tense, verb, and phrases and importing of writing about the pictures.

8. He gives time for students to work on writing, revising, and putting together their final products. Facilitate as they work

Assessment Each individual's fulfillment of assigned responsibilities as determined within the group

Teacher observation collaboration and time on task Student's written assessment of self and group members Rubric for final product's quality of writing.

When you were a child:

a) Do you think your parents were strict or easy-going?

b) Did they allow you to stay out late at night?

c) Did they let you go on holiday on your own?

d) When you went out did you always have to tell them where

you were going?

e) Did you always have to do your homework before supper?

f) Did your parents make you help about the house?

g) Did you have to help in the garden?

h) What jobs did they make you do?

A: My Dad is a quiet man really, so he didn't really make me

do much at home. He sometimes asked me to wash his

car or cut the grass, but I was never forced to do it, and I

could usually get some pocket money for it as well. I

think my Mum was also pretty easy-going; she let me

stay out late with my friends. As long as she knew where

I was, she wouldn't mind so much what I did.

Complete these to make true sentences:1 When I was a child my parents made me ….2 They let me ….3 I was forced to ….4 I was allowed to ….5 I was supposed to ….6 My Mum made me to….7 I had to help…..8 I was not allowed to…...9 My Mum did not let me to…….10 My father asked me…..

B: My father was definitely stricter than my Mum. If I had

been in trouble at school, it was always left up to him to

tell me off. But I wouldn't say that my Mum was easy-

going exactly. She would sit me down sometimes and

make me do my homework in front of him, or force me to

eat my greens, things like that. I guess I was just more

scared of my father.
